Have you tried turning Normalise off in the mixer options?
Try turning Rotation mixing to Quartonion if it is set to Euler
That should stop the mixing...

> I'm trying to do some fairly basic stuff (I hope) with the mixer, but I'm > having some problems. I've set up some poses and a simple knee bend loop in > source clips. Before jumping into the mixer, I could switch between them > just fine. > In the mixer I have a top track, which is my base pose, which runs for the > length of my shot. I then mix from that into another clip and from that into > another clip etc etc. The problem I'm having is that the poses after the > first mix, appear to be an average between them and the base pose.
